Abstract

The invention discloses a preventing and treating structure for water-rich railway tunnel ballast bed mud pumping. The preventing and treating structure comprises a center gutter, a cobble filtering layer, a coarse sand filtering layer, a water-collecting well, a water-collecting well cover plate, a drain hole and an extension spring; the coarse sand filtering layer and the cobble filtering layer are sequentially arranged at the outer side of the water-collecting well, the drain hole is formed in the bottom of the water-collecting well, the water-collecting well communicated with the tunnel center gutter is constructed under an inverted arch of a tunnel, and the water-collecting well cover plate is arranged on the bottom face of the center gutter and is locked through the extension spring arranged at the bottom of the water-collecting well. By the adoption of the structure, in the process of constructing the water-rich railway tunnel, high-risk damage section is pretreated; when underground water is rich, after water permeates into the water-collecting well reaches certain pressure, the water automatically jacks the water-collecting well cover plate open and is drained into the center gutter, so that underground rich water is automatically drained, underground water pressure is released, and the effect of preventing and treating tunnel ballast bed mud pumping damage is achieved.

technical field [0001] The invention belongs to the technical field of tunnel engineering, and relates to a tunnel disease prevention and control structure, in particular to a water-rich railway tunnel trackbed mud-flooding disease prevention and control structure and a use method thereof. Background technique [0002] With the gradual promotion of railway construction in my country, various risks and diseases faced by railway tunnel construction have become more and more complicated. Due to the influence of various factors such as geological conditions and construction technology, the mud-flowing disease is more likely to occur under the track bed of railway tunnels with rich groundwater, especially for tunnels with a length of more than 6 km and an integral track bed. If this disease occurs during operation, it will be severely affected.
